The "tourism plan" of the Democratic Progressive Party includes three parts: first, starting from September 1st, resume mainland Chinese nationals from third places to visit Taiwan for tourism and study abroad; The second is to resume group tourism across the Taiwan Strait. Initially, the daily limit for mainland tourist groups to visit Taiwan was 2000, while Taiwan tourist groups to visit mainland China followed the principle of equality. Initially, the daily limit was also 2000, with a preparation period of one month from the date of announcement. The specific implementation date will be determined based on the response of the mainland;
A plan without a clear implementation date, how can we talk about sincerity? Upon closer inspection, it will be discovered that its name is "recovery", but in reality, it refuses to lift the ban; The so-called "relaxation" actually imposes stricter restrictions on cross-strait exchanges.
Now that there has been a response, only the restoration of the third category of mainland tourists to Taiwan can be implemented. However, some Taiwanese media have pointed out that in 2018, the third category of mainland tourists only accounted for about 3% of the total mainland tourists that year.
